Welcome to Woodland Hills

Nestled in a scenic location on the northern outskirts of the Santa Monica Mountains, Woodland Hills is an affluent neighborhood tucked between other sought-after communities such as Calabasas, Topanga, and Tarzana. Although the neighborhood is considered part of Los Angeles County, its actual location is within the San Fernando Valley region.

Woodland Hills boasts a picturesque location, with tranquil, tree-lined streets surrounded by vast greenspace and an array of outdoor recreational venues. The neighborhood offers something for everyone, with plenty of family-friendly attractions, a terrific selection of shops and restaurants, and quick access to Malibu’s breathtaking beaches. For those looking forward to a laidback lifestyle in a beautiful setting with easy access to tons of amenities and destinations, Woodland Hills is definitely hard to top.

Woodland Hills Real Estate

Those searching for ​Woodland Hills, Los Angeles homes for sale​ will be able to choose from an enticing selection of quality real estate options. Homes in Woodland Hills come in a variety of elegant architectural styles, such as Mediterranean, Ranch, Contemporary, Mid-Century Modern, and more.

Many of the homes in the neighborhood offer a seamless balance between comfort and style, with bright and airy interiors, designer details that create a sleek, sophisticated vibe, top-quality fixtures, and outdoor features that take full advantage of the picture-perfect views.

Those looking forward to an indoor-outdoor lifestyle will be thrilled to find many properties built with features such as floor-to-ceiling windows, expansive balconies and sundecks, spacious patios overlooking dreamy landscapes, and other outdoor features that highlight the location’s breathtaking scenery.
